The Colorado State men’s golf team shot a final-round 280 in the Mark Simpson Colorado Invitational on Tuesday at Colorado National Golf Club, finishing just one stroke behind winner New Mexico.

The Rams finished the tournament with a 4-under-par 860, led by Ryan Peterson, who shot a three-round 213.

Host Colorado, the first-round leader by one stroke, faltered in the final two rounds to finish seventh. The Buffs were led by Luke Symons, who tied for seventh with a 216 in his first tournament competition in 13 months since undergoing hip surgery in 2009.

The University of Denver finished eighth with an 885, Wyoming was 11th at 901, Northern Colorado was 12th at 910 and Air Force finished 13th at 911.
